Kunnamthanam Population - Pathanamthitta, Kerala

Kunnamthanam is a large village located in Mallappally Taluka of Pathanamthitta district, Kerala with total 5399 families residing. The Kunnamthanam village has population of 20573 of which 9742 are males while 10831 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Kunnamthanam village population of children with age 0-6 is 1574 which makes up 7.65 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kunnamthanam village is 1112 which is higher than Kerala state average of 1084. Child Sex Ratio for the Kunnamthanam as per census is 938, lower than Kerala average of 964.

Kunnamthanam village has higher literacy rate compared to Kerala. In 2011, literacy rate of Kunnamthanam village was 97.33 % compared to 94.00 % of Kerala. In Kunnamthanam Male literacy stands at 97.73 % while female literacy rate was 96.97 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 13.89 % while Schedule Tribe (ST) were 0.28 % of total population in Kunnamthanam village.

Work Profile

In Kunnamthanam village out of total population, 6893 were engaged in work activities. 77.46 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 22.54 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 6893 workers engaged in Main Work, 351 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 567 were Agricultural labourer.
